若已定义:int t,a,b;语句t=(a=3,b=a++);执行后,变量t、a、b的值依次为
若已定义:int t,a,b;语句t=(a=3,b=a++);执行后,变量t、a、b的值依次为
4、 设说明整数变量 int a=7,b=9,t; 执行完赋值语句t = (a>b)?a:b后,t的值是
设有定义int a=0,b=0,t;,则执行语句:t = a++&&++b;后,a和b的值是( ).
c语句 int a=5,b;b=a>3&&0,a++;执行后变量b的值为?
若定义变量int a=5,b=3;执行下列语句:a+=b;b=a-b;a=a-b;后a,b的值分别等于多少?为什么?
设 int a=7,b=9,t;执行完表达式t=(a>b)?a:b后,t的值是( ).
已有声明“int x,a=3,b=2;”,则执行赋值语句“x=a>b++?a++:b++;”后,变量x、a、b的值分别为
求解和原因:若变量a,b,t已正确定义,要将a和b中的数进行交换,不正确的语句组是A)a=a+b,b=a-b,a=a-b
定义int x,a=3,b=4;则语句x=(a=0)&&(b=8)执行之后,各变量的值为
设有语句 int a=3;,则执行了语句 a+=a-=a*=a;后,变量 a 的值是( B ).
若已定义int a=3,b=2,c=1;则语句++a||++b&&++c;运行后b的值为()
已知有声明“int a=3,b=4,c;”,则执行语句“c=1/2*(a+b);”后,变量c的值为_______.